A company had a market price of $39.40 per share, earnings per share of $2.20, and dividends per share of $1.35. Its price-earnings ratio equals:

Answer:

Price earning ratio = $17.9

Step-by-step explanation:

Price earning ratio = Market Price share / Earning Per Share

Price earning ratio = $39.40/$2.2

Price earning ratio = $17.9
